
James K. Martin, Senior Associate
Jim was awarded his Juris Doctor from William Mitchell College of Law in 1989. He was a staff member of the William Mitchell Law Review in 1988. Jim earned his MS in Industrial Relations from Purdue University in 1985, and his BA from William Jewell College in Liberty, MO, in 1982. Jim is admitted to practice in U.S. Federal District Court and the District Courts of the State of Minnesota.
Jim has extensive experience in public sector employment and labor law gained through his seven years as Executive Director of Human Resources with the Bloomington, MN, Public Schools and five years as Director of Human Resources with the St. Louis Park, MN, Public Schools. Prior to his work in the schools, Jim represented public and private sector clients on a wide range of employment and labor law issues with a large Twin Cities firm. With Morrison Fenske & Sund, he focuses on all areas of employment and labor law including, employment contracts, collective bargaining, administration of collective bargaining agreements, employment handbooks, wage and hour law, discrimination, unemployment compensation, employee discipline, unfair labor practices, grievance arbitration, covenants not to compete, and the Minnesota Government Data Practices Act.
